(Sharecast News) - Augmentum Fintech announced on Wednesday that its portfolio company Onfido was in exclusive discussions with potential acquirer Entrust, a US-based trusted payments, identities, and data security specialist.

The company said that if the transaction proceeded, it was expected to yield proceeds at or slightly above the current holding value, marking Augmentum's sixth portfolio investment exit.

Augmentum initially invested in Onfido, an art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) powered identity verification business, in 2018 with £4m, followed by an additional £3.7m in 2019.

As of 30 September last year, the fair value of the Onfido holding stood at £9.7m, constituting 3.6% of the portfolio.

Augmentum noted that any agreement to the transaction was contingent on regulatory approval and compliance with applicable laws.

At 1340 GMT, shares in Augmentum Fintech were up 1.42% at 97.22p.
